1、简述在 Python 3.x 中,增加了一个新特性:函数注释(Function Annotations),顾名思义,可做为函数额外的注释来用。函数注释是一个可选功能,它允许在函数参数和返回值中添加任意的元数据。无论是 Python 本身还是标准库,都使用了函数注释,第三方项目可以很方便的使用函数注释来进行文档编写、类型检查、或者是其他用途。在 Python 2.x 中,由于缺少对函数参数和返回
转载
2023-08-11 09:05:17
174阅读
typing 是python3.5中开始新增的专用于类型注解(type hints)的模块,为python程序提供静态类型检查 注意Python 运行时不强制执行函数和变量类型注解,但这些注解可用于类型检查器、IDE、静态检查器等第三方工具。typing常用类型int、long、float:整型、长整形、浮点型bool、str:布尔型、字符串类型List、 T
转载
2023-10-07 17:08:58
158阅读
一篇读书笔记。1. 使用词性标注器将词汇按它们的词性(parts-of-speech,POS)分类以及相应的标注它们的过程被称为词性标注(part-of-speech tagging, POS tagging)或干脆简称标注。词性也称为词类或词汇范畴。用于特定任务的标记的集合被称为一个标记集。一个词性标注器处理一个词序列,为每个词附加一个词性标记。import nltk
text = nltk.w
转载
2023-10-01 21:44:38
105阅读
作者丨Dmitriilabelme地址:https://github.com/wkentaro/labelme 你可以用它做什么labelme 是一个基于 python 的开源图像多边形标注工具,可用于手动标注图像以进行对象检测、分割和分类。它是在线 LabelMe 的离线分支,最近关闭了新用户注册选项。所以,在这篇文章中,我们只考虑 labelme(小写)。该工具是具有直观用户界面的轻量级图形
转载
2024-01-08 22:38:15
81阅读
1.为什么要对Python代码进行类型标注?python作为一种动态类型语言,这使得程序不需要指定变量的类型;python在构建大型项目上一直遭人诟病,除了自身性能在个别领域不尽如人意外,动态类型的语言特点也使得python并不适合构建大型项目。构建大型项目对于python来说是一个技术可行但工程上困难重重的事情,设想你编写了一个函数,定义了若干个参数,期初你还记得这些参数的类型是什么
转载
2023-11-25 13:02:52
43阅读
词性标注:将词汇按照它们的词性分类并相应地对它们进行标注的过程。标记集:用于特定任务标记的集合。重点:利用标记和自动标注文本词性标注器词性标注器:处理一个词序列,为每个词附加一个词性标注。例: 包括一些同形同音异义词(refuse,permit)为什么要引入词汇类别(如名词)以及词性标记(NN)?因为这些类别中很多都源于对文本中词语分布的浅层分析。例:使用similar()方法找到某个词
转载
2023-09-20 17:28:44
78阅读
typing为Python的一个标注库,此默认支持PEP 484和PEP 526指定的类型提示。最基本的支持由Any、Union、Tuple、Callable、TypeVar和Generic类型组成。有关完整的规范,请参阅PEP 484,有关任何类型提示的简单介绍,请参阅PEP 483。举个栗子,函数接收并返回一个字符串,如下所示:def func(name: str) -> str:
转载
2023-07-02 17:05:40
95阅读
一. 标注工具1.Labelme(官网链接) windows环境: 首先安装Anaconda,Python3+版本。 安装成功后,打开Anaconda Prompt,然后依次输入以下命令。# python3
conda create --name=labelme python=3.6 #创建虚拟环境
conda activate labelme #激活虚拟环境
pip install pyqt5
转载
2023-09-14 16:28:56
755阅读
我是在软通动力工作了三年程序员。在这三年我认识了一个公司,同时我的技术也得到了提高。我想说说这个公司--软通动力1.公司概况公司号称有4千多人,主要是外包公司,没有自己什么产品。只要外包什么都做。这个公司是吵着闹着要上市的,上层领导也红着眼要准备圈钱的。等待挣钱。如果赶上行情好了,就拼命的招人,行情不好了就拼命的裁人。2.公司福利假如你要进这个公司,那么就要高
转载
2023-12-06 18:59:29
193阅读
注释在python中,注释分为单行注释和多行注释:单行注释以#这个符号开头例如:#这是一个注释print('hello world')多行注释是用三个单引号'''或三个双引号"""将注释内容括起来例如:'''这是多行注释这是多行注释这是多行注释'''"""这是多行注释这是多行注释"""基本数据类型一、数字类型1、整型int作用:记录年龄、等级、数量例:age=182、浮点型float作用:记录薪资
转载
2023-10-05 08:08:08
145阅读
计算机视觉是人工智能的一个子集,专注于教机器如何正确解释来自图片、视频帧和其他来源的数据。我们通常需要使用带注释的数据来监控深度学习模型,以利用当代计算机视觉技术。为了使用对象检测和识别等计算机视觉技术,需要使用这些对象的特定图像实例训练 ML 模型并标记它们。 以下是五种常用的计算机视觉注释工具,用于对训练数据集进行对象识别和标记。1. LabelImg : Lab
转载
2023-09-21 09:10:36
147阅读
typing为Python的一个标注库,此默认支持PEP 484和PEP 526指定的类型提示。最基本的支持由Any、Union、Tuple、Callable、TypeVar和Generic类型组成。有关完整的规范,请参阅PEP 484,有关任何类型提示的简单介绍,请参阅PEP 483。举个栗子,函数接收并返回一个字符串,如下所示:def func(name: str) -> str:
转载
2023-09-01 08:06:50
127阅读
实现一个简单的个人图片检测标注工具项目背景前期准备任务整理基本任务:基本流程:补充功能实现细节:1. 实现通过鼠标点击控制opencv窗口2. 具体实现点击内容3. 一些其他注意事项完整代码: 项目背景最近有一个简单的图片检测任务,需要对目标图片进行简单的多点标注。网上一些开源的项目,例如labelme什么的由于各式各样的原因,都没能配置成功。加上由于项目本省不是很复杂,故萌发了自己基于pyth
转载
2024-02-10 07:33:54
105阅读
前言注释可以起到一个备注的作用,团队合作的时候,个人编写的代码经常会被多人调用,为了让别人能更容易理解代码的通途,使用注释是非常有效的。Python 注释符一、python单行注释符号(#)井号(#)常被用作单行注释符号,在代码中使用#时,它右边的任何数据都会被忽略,当做是注释。print 1 #输出1#号右边的内容在执行的时候是不会被输出的。二、批量、多行注释符号在python中也会
转载
2023-08-01 21:18:59
452阅读
因为参加数学建模比赛,零时应急需要制作图片,虽然SPSS也可以,而且制作更快更方便,但是一个字‘丑",自己也参考了很多大佬的文章,都是一些直接数据的,很少有打开文件制作图片的,所以作为我的第一篇博客,我打算详细的讲解一下,我对matplotlib的感悟,废话有点多了,进入正题。目录 单列数据引入制作单行数据读取的特殊情况单列数据引入制作一般的数据放在Excel表格里,为了能导入Pytho
转载
2023-08-11 09:00:58
112阅读
coco数据集大概有8w张以上的图片,而且每幅图都有精确的边缘mask标注。后面后分享一个labelme标注的json或xml格式转二值图的源码(以备以后使用)而我现在在研究显著性目标检测,需要的是边缘mask的二值图像。搜了很久,并没有人做过这种工作,只能得到如下的掩膜图而我需要的图像为二值图,如下说下 我的过程 并附上代码:首先,coco数据集将所有的8w多张图片标注信息整合到一个json文件
转载
2024-08-04 09:50:10
196阅读
1.类型标注是什么?为什么要用python的类型标注?Python 是一种动态类型语言。这意味着 Python 解释器仅在代码运行时进行类型检查。我们来看一下下面一段简单的例子def add(a, b):
return a+b
add(1, "2")这是一段很简单的整数相加返回和的代码,我们应该传入两个数字进行相加,但是我们传入了一个数字和一个字符串,我们在运行前是看不到任何错误的,当
转载
2023-10-09 08:43:57
113阅读
# 标注Python:一个简单且实用的技术
随着科技的不断进步和应用的广泛,机器学习和人工智能的技术逐渐走入了我们的生活。其中,数据标注作为模型训练中的核心步骤,越来越受到关注。本文将解释标注的基本概念,提供使用Python进行数据标注的简单实现,并附上相关的流程图和类图,以帮助读者更好地理解这一过程。
## 什么是数据标注?
数据标注是指将信息(如图像、音频、文本等)与相应的标签进行关联的
# Python标注简介
Python标注(Python Annotations)是Python 3.0版本引入的一个新特性,它允许程序员为函数参数和返回值添加元数据信息。标注是可选的,并且不会影响代码的执行。但是,它提供了一种在函数声明中添加类型信息的方式,使代码更加清晰,易于理解和维护。
## 标注的语法
在Python中,我们可以使用冒号`:`后面的`->`语法来为函数的参数和返回值添
原创
2023-08-02 13:42:19
261阅读
增加工作效率为目的,最近一直在着手构建一个AI ToolBox。这两天,我为其中的预处理工具目录添加了数据标注模块,该数据标注模块包含以下几个demo:一个简单的GUI练习是一个简单的 GUI 练习demo,它展示了python的GUI库Tkinter的最基本使用方法。如果你对Tkinter不熟悉,阅读的代码是很不错的选择,你将了解如何创建一个GUI窗体,如何创建Button,如何关联事件,以及创
转载
2023-09-12 08:46:22
48阅读